The phrase refers to the practice of acquiring audio files, specifically in the MP3 format, without monetary cost, from the video-sharing platform YouTube. This involves utilizing third-party websites or software to extract the audio track from a YouTube video and convert it into an MP3 file for download and offline listening. For instance, a user might employ such a tool to obtain a song’s audio from its official music video on YouTube.
This method of audio acquisition gained popularity due to its accessibility and convenience, offering a free alternative to purchasing music through traditional channels or subscribing to streaming services. Historically, the rise of broadband internet and readily available conversion tools fueled the widespread adoption of this practice. However, it’s important to note that such activity often exists in a gray area concerning copyright law and the terms of service of platforms like YouTube.

1. Copyright Infringement
Copyright infringement is a central legal concern when discussing the extraction of audio from YouTube videos. Copyright law grants exclusive rights to copyright holders, including the right to reproduce, distribute, and create derivative works from their copyrighted content. Obtaining audio files without proper authorization often constitutes a violation of these rights.
-
Unauthorized Reproduction
Extracting audio from a YouTube video and creating an MP3 file is considered reproduction of copyrighted material. Unless the user has explicit permission from the copyright holder, or the content falls under fair use exceptions, this reproduction is illegal. A typical example is downloading a popular song from its official music video on YouTube without purchasing the song or having a subscription to a licensed streaming service. This act directly infringes upon the copyright holder’s exclusive right to reproduce their work.
-
Unauthorized Distribution
Sharing the extracted MP3 file with others constitutes unauthorized distribution. Even if the user did not initially reproduce the file, distributing a copyrighted work without permission is a violation. For instance, uploading the extracted MP3 to a file-sharing website or sending it to friends via email infringes on the copyright holder’s right to control how their work is distributed.
-
Lack of Licensing
Most YouTube content is not licensed for free audio extraction. The platform’s terms of service and the licensing agreements between YouTube and copyright holders typically do not permit users to create and download MP3 files from videos. This means that even if a user believes the extraction is for personal use, it may still violate copyright law if proper licensing is absent.
-
Commercial vs. Non-Commercial Use
While the intent behind extracting audio is a factor, it does not automatically absolve the user of copyright infringement. Even if the user only intends to listen to the MP3 for personal, non-commercial purposes, the act of unauthorized reproduction remains a violation. However, commercial use, such as incorporating the extracted audio into a monetized video or project, typically incurs greater legal risk and penalties.

3. Terms of Service Violation
The act of obtaining audio files from YouTube through unauthorized methods is directly linked to violations of YouTube’s Terms of Service. These terms are legally binding agreements governing the use of the platform and are designed to protect content creators and the integrity of YouTube’s ecosystem. Engaging in activities that circumvent these terms can lead to account restrictions or legal action.
-
Prohibition of Unauthorized Downloads
YouTube’s Terms of Service explicitly prohibit users from downloading content unless a download link is clearly displayed by YouTube itself. The act of using third-party software or websites to extract audio files circumvents this restriction, thus violating the terms. For instance, using a browser extension to download a video’s audio stream directly contradicts the platform’s intended usage, regardless of whether the downloaded file is used for personal or commercial purposes. This unauthorized downloading undermines the platform’s control over content distribution.
-
Circumvention of Technological Measures
YouTube employs various technological measures to prevent unauthorized access to and copying of its content. Using third-party tools to extract audio files often involves circumventing these measures, which is a direct violation of the Terms of Service. An example is bypassing YouTube’s DRM (Digital Rights Management) systems to access and extract the underlying audio stream. Such actions are considered a breach of the agreed-upon conditions for using the platform and accessing its content.
-
Impact on Advertising Revenue
YouTube generates revenue through advertising displayed on videos. When users download audio files and listen to them offline, they bypass the advertisements, thus depriving content creators and YouTube of potential revenue. This is an indirect violation of the Terms of Service, as it undermines the platform’s business model and its ability to compensate content creators. A user listening to downloaded MP3 files instead of streaming the video on YouTube directly affects the advertising revenue model.
-
Account Suspension and Legal Consequences
Violating YouTube’s Terms of Service can lead to various penalties, including account suspension or termination. In severe cases, legal action may be taken against individuals who repeatedly or systematically violate the terms, especially if the violations result in significant financial losses for copyright holders. An individual consistently downloading and distributing copyrighted material obtained from YouTube through unauthorized means faces a higher risk of legal repercussions.

4. Audio Quality Degradation
Audio quality degradation is a common consequence of obtaining MP3 files from YouTube through unofficial channels. The source material on YouTube is often compressed to reduce file size and bandwidth consumption, leading to inherent limitations in audio fidelity. Furthermore, third-party converters frequently employ additional compression techniques during the extraction and conversion process. These techniques, while facilitating faster downloads and smaller file sizes, further compromise the original audio quality, resulting in noticeable artifacts, reduced dynamic range, and a loss of subtle sonic details. A listener might perceive this as a muffled sound, a lack of clarity, or the presence of unwanted digital noise. The importance of this degradation lies in the fact that the perceived value and enjoyment of music are intrinsically linked to its audio quality. Obtaining a free MP3 may seem appealing, but the compromised listening experience can detract significantly from the artistic merit of the music.
The specific degree of audio quality degradation varies depending on the quality of the original YouTube video, the conversion settings used by the third-party tool, and the compression ratio applied during the conversion. Some converters offer options to adjust the bitrate of the MP3 file, but even at higher bitrates, the resulting audio is unlikely to match the quality of a professionally mastered and encoded track. For example, a user extracting audio from a low-resolution live performance video on YouTube and converting it to a low-bitrate MP3 file will likely experience significant audio quality issues. This is in contrast to purchasing a high-resolution audio file from a legitimate online music store, where the source material is of higher quality and the encoding process is carefully optimized. Therefore, the trade-off for free access often results in a diminished listening experience.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ding “baixar mp3 gratis do youtube”
This section addresses common inquiries surrounding the practice of obtaining audio files from YouTube without charge. The aim is to provide clear and concise answers based on legal, ethical, and technical considerations.
Question 1: Is obtaining MP3 files from YouTube without paying legally permissible?
The legality of extracting audio from YouTube videos depends on copyright law. If the audio is copyrighted and authorization is not obtained from the copyright holder, extracting the audio constitutes copyright infringement, which is illegal.
Question 2: What are the risks associated with using third-party websites to “baixar mp3 gratis do youtube”?
Third-party converter websites frequently contain malware, viruses, and deceptive advertising. Using these websites can compromise system security and expose personal data to theft. Additionally, these websites may violate YouTube’s terms of service.
Question 3: Does extracting audio from YouTube for personal use exempt the action from copyright law?
Personal use does not automatically absolve the user from copyright infringement. Copyright law grants exclusive rights to copyright holders, including the right to reproduce their work. Extracting audio without permission, even for personal use, is a violation unless a fair use exception applies.
Question 4: What are some legitimate alternatives to “baixar mp3 gratis do youtube”?
Legitimate alternatives include subscribing to music streaming services such as Spotify, Apple Music, or Tidal, purchasing music from online music stores, or obtaining permission from the copyright holder to use the audio.
Question 5: How does “baixar mp3 gratis do youtube” affect content creators?
Unauthorized audio extraction deprives content creators of potential revenue generated through advertisements and royalties. This can negatively impact their ability to create new content and sustain their careers.
Question 6: Are all YouTube videos subject to copyright restrictions?
While the majority of content on YouTube is copyrighted, some videos may be licensed under Creative Commons licenses or be in the public domain. It is essential to verify the licensing terms before extracting audio from any YouTube video.

Guidance to Avoid Risks Associated with Unauthorized Audio Extraction from YouTube
The following points provide insight on mitigating potential legal and security risks when seeking audio from YouTube, even though the safest course is to use official means.
Point 1: Verify Copyright Status. Before any attempt to extract audio, determine the copyright status of the YouTube video. Content licensed under Creative Commons may permit certain uses, whereas copyrighted material requires explicit permission from the rights holder.
Point 2: Exercise Extreme Caution with Third-Party Websites. Many websites offering “baixar mp3 gratis do youtube” services are rife with malware. Employ robust antivirus software and exercise extreme caution when navigating these sites. Avoid clicking on suspicious advertisements or pop-up windows.
Point 3: Prioritize Official Audio Sources. The most secure and ethical approach involves purchasing audio tracks from legitimate online music stores or subscribing to reputable streaming services. This ensures compliance with copyright laws and supports content creators.
Point 4: Scrutinize Website URLs. Malicious websites often employ domain names that closely resemble legitimate sites. Carefully examine the URL for subtle variations, misspellings, or unusual characters. Such discrepancies are red flags indicating a potential threat.
Point 5: Utilize Browser Security Features. Modern web browsers offer built-in security features designed to detect and block malicious websites. Ensure that these features are enabled and kept up to date. This provides an additional layer of protection against malware and phishing attempts.
Point 6: Be Wary of Software Downloads. Some websites may prompt users to download software or browser extensions in order to extract audio. Exercise caution with such downloads, as they often contain malware or unwanted adware. Only download software from trusted sources.
